Visas Available for Property Owners - UAE
The UAE has announced that from 1 June 2009 it will grant non UAE property owners with multiple entry visas valid for 6 months which will be renewable but which permit a maximum stay of 6 months.
DUBAI REAL ESTATE ALERT: Ammendment Issued to Article 11 of Dubai Law 13
Article 11, as amended, will set out the procedure that must be followed in the event that a developer wishes to cancel an off plan sale contract by reason of purchaser default; and monies that a developer may retain in such circumstances.
Specialised Departments for Consumer Cases
Dr. Hadif Bin Jawaan Al Dhaheri, Minister of Justice, issued yesterday a resolution forming specialised departments at the federal courts of first instance to consider consumer protection cases.
